LG Uplus Corp.'s Latest Earnings Call - Q1 FY2026
In Q1 2026, LG Uplus Corp. reported a consolidated revenue growth of 3.3% year-over-year, reaching KRW 2.99 trillion, with consolidated operating profit increasing by 6.6% to KRW 272.3 billion. The company achieved a net income of KRW 176 billion, up 8.4% YoY, and EBITDA rose 4.1% to KRW 958.8 billion. Management maintained a positive outlook for the year, focusing on profitability and structural enhancements, while also indicating plans for share buybacks to enhance shareholder value.

What analysts pressed on
Analysts expressed concerns regarding the sustainability of growth in the AIDC business and the potential impact of increased competition in the telecom sector. There were questions about the effectiveness of the company's cost management strategies and the timing of future share buybacks.
